Engineered for critical applications in offshore, maritime, oil & gas, and heavy industrial settings, the motorized cameras in this category are specifically designed to provide precise, reliable, and corrosion-resistant surveillance in environments subject to extreme operational constraints. They combine reinforced mechanical construction, exceptional corrosion resistance, and advanced imaging technologies, ensuring continuous performance on remote or permanently exposed installations.
Offshore environments impose a unique set of extreme challenges: salt-laden air, marine fog, airborne corrosive particles, wide temperature fluctuations, mechanical vibration, shocks, and limited access for maintenance. To meet these demands, offshore motorized cameras integrate:
316L stainless steel housings or specialized alloys, delivering superior resistance to saline, chemical, and industrial corrosion.
Reinforced pan/tilt mechanisms designed to operate reliably under high humidity, strong winds, and liquid exposure.
IP66 to IP68 environmental sealing, providing complete protection against dust, temporary immersion, high-pressure jets, and airborne contaminants.
Motorized cameras enable active, real-time coverage of wide or high-risk zones. Their pan and tilt capabilities allow precise monitoring of inaccessible or dynamic areas such as:
Loading/unloading zones on offshore platforms.
Technical access points on oil rigs or maritime terminals.
Perimeter surveillance of exposed industrial sites.
Their rugged construction is built to absorb vibrations and shocks generated by marine activity or stressed metal infrastructures.
These motorized systems can be equipped with various sensor technologies to meet complex visibility challenges: low-light areas, backlight situations, artificial lighting, or night surveillance without active illumination.
Depending on the configuration, available features include:
High-sensitivity sensors, day/night imaging, or thermal modules for visibility through darkness or obstructions.
Digital or optical stabilization, ensuring usable footage despite structural vibration.
IP, fiber optic, or hybrid transmission options, depending on distance or infrastructure constraints.
Standardized control protocols, compatible with maritime or industrial VMS and monitoring platforms.
With their versatile mounting options, these motorized cameras can be installed on mobile equipment (ships, cranes, port machinery) or fixed structures (masts, pylons, offshore superstructures). Their compatibility with non-explosive or controlled-risk ATEX zones allows deployment in critical areas without compromising safety.
Designed for 24/7 continuous operation with minimal maintenance, these cameras are a strategic choice for operators of offshore or aggressive-environment industrial infrastructure. Their structural robustness, precise motorization, and high-end optoelectronic components ensure long-term reliability, even in the most severe conditions.
